

Elidio C. “Leo” Rivera, loving husband, father, grandfather, great grandfather, brother, and uncle passed away on October 13, 2022, at the age of 91. Leo was born on September 17, 1931 to Serveriano and Petra Rivera, in a small fishing village in Tamaulipas Mexico, affectionately known as La Pesca. Leo had the distinct honor of serving in the Military for both his native country, Mexico, and his naturalized country, the United States of America.
After serving as an MP in the Mexican Army, he then began a journey that led him to Detroit, Michigan where he met Rosinda Chavez, the love of his life and mother of his children. He was called to serve in the Army of the United States, where he was asked to become a US citizen to serve in a key role for the Army. He was honorably discharged in 1955 and immediately returned to Detroit to marry his one true love. Leo and Rosinda were married 66 years and had 4 children, 10 grandchildren, and 6 great grandchildren
Leo had a varied career that began as a surveyor/draftsman and a welder/machinist, but it was his lifelong love of fishing that led him to eventually open La Rivera Seafood Restaurant in Houston’s Near Northside community. He introduced the unique cuisine of Mariscos, or Mexican seafood to the City of Houston. His sopa de mariscos was a local favorite for over 25 years starting in the early 1970’s. Both on his boat, La Perla, and in his restaurant, Leo lived by the mantra, “I’m captain of this ship, and I’ll do as I damn well please!”
He was well known and active in the small business community of Houston’s Northside and helped establish the Mexican American Chamber of Commerce with a group of fellow business owners and served as president.
